Alardo de Popma (before 1617–1641) was a Flemish engraver, who worked in Madrid in the early seventeenth century, according to the earliest references to his works. His copperplate engravings include title-pages, frontispieces and portraits, which are characterized by an exceptionally clean and confident line.
